scripts/wrapper: fix wrong test when checking access to the reall tool

In C, the proper syntax for a bit-wise OR is a single '|', not two.

It worked so far because all was well:
- X_OK == 1
- R_OK||X_OK == 1
- the file we searched for had the x-bit set
-> access( file, R_OK||X_OK ) worked
- inicidentally, the file we searched for also had the r-bit set,
but we were not testing that in fact.
